2024 Sport S w/ 700 miles. My Uconnect screen keeps freezing up when I start the Jeep. It will come on, the music will play and the CarPlay will connect, but the touchscreen won't respond. One time, it glitched a bit in the corner of the screen. Holding the power button to reboot it works and fixes the issue. (Thanks Dirt Road Cred for having a video about how to do this, which was the first Google result when I was sitting in a parking lot). It happened a few times a week, but this week it is happening at least once a day. The wireless CarPlay doesn't connect sometimes, but the wired will still work when that happens.

What do you think? Is this a "Yeah, they all do that," or a "Take it to the dealer!" My level of annoyance is low, but growing.

Have you tried a soft reboot of the Uconnect system (hold down the power button and tune button at same time for about 30 seconds)?
